These renderings of forthcoming 2010 Audi S5 Cabriolet are the work of a really talented photoshop artist who goes by the nickname “Quinty” Some may remember him from a previous set of A5 Cabriolet chops that we posted earlier this year. Unlike the forthcoming 2009 Infiniti G37 Convertible and the current BMW 3-Series Convertible, the new Audi A5 and S5 Cabriolets are expected to use an electric folding canvas top instead of a more complicated and heavier retractable hardtop. -Continued

Power will come from the same engine line-up as the Coupe model with the addition of Audi’s new 3.0-liter supercharged V6 unit that develops 290 HP a maximum torque figure 420 Nm (309.78 lb-ft). Both the A5 and S5 Cabriolets are expected to arrive in the market during the first half of 2009.
